Pure AMP (CAS 124-68-5, 98.4% pure) is readily biodegradable based on OECD 301F at 11.1 mg/L. This conclusion is supported by QSAR estimates by all 7 Biowin models.


4 supportive studies with limitations evidence that the substance is at least inherently biodegradable, and readily biodegradable under specific conditions.


MMAMP (CAS 27646-80-6, secondary amine impurity present in the boundary composition of AMP CAS 124-68-5) is not readily biodegradable. As AMP industrial grades contain potentially up to 7% of MMAMP, this may interfere with biodegradation results. The pure substance AMP should be considered as readily biodegradable in order to allow uses of the pure substance to be properly assessed (e.g. products used in cosmetics have less than 0.5% secondary amine impurities).
